Journal Screenshot

International Journal of Academic Research in Progressive Education and Development

Open Access Journal

ISSN: 2226-6348

Computational Thinking Activities Among Mathematics Teachers: A Systematic Literature Review

Afiq Fikrie Mohmad, Siti Mistima Maat

Open access

In the 21st century, computational thinking is an important skill in many fields, including mathematics education. However, previous studies discussing computational thinking activities among mathematics teachers are still limited. Therefore, a systematic literature review was conducted to examine the trends in previous studies on computational thinking and computational thinking activities among mathematics teachers. Two databases, Scopus and Web of Science (WoS) were used to search for articles published from 2019 to 2023. A total of 633 articles using the keywords "computational thinking" and "mathematics teachers" were found, but only 14 articles met the criteria and were included in this study. This study followed the Preferred Reporting Items for Systematic Reviews and Meta-Analyses (PRISMA) guidelines to ensure a systematic approach. Over the past five years, computational thinking activities among mathematics teachers have been studied in eight countries. The research trend is increasing, with most studies involving sample sizes of 1 to 20 teachers. Programming and robotics are the most implemented computational thinking activities among mathematics teachers. Mathematics teachers will benefit from this literature review as it will provide them with a better understanding of computational thinking activities in mathematics education. To enhance mathematics education, further research in this area is hoped to be conducted.

Avc?, C., & Deniz, M. N. (2022). Computational Thinking: Early Childhood Teachers’ and Prospective Teachers’ Preconceptions and Self-efficacy. Education and Information Technologies, 27(8), 11689–11713.
Barr, D., Harrison, J., & Conery, L. (2011). Computational Thinking: A Digital Age Skill for Everyone. Learning & Leading with Technology, 38(6), 20–23.
Braun, V. and Clarke, V. (2006) Using Thematic Analysis in Psychology. Qualitative Research in Psychology, 3 (2). 77-101.
Durán Sánchez, A., Álvarez-García, J., Río-Rama, D., & Cruz, M. (2014). Active Tourism Research: A Literature Review. ROTUR, 8, 62–76.
Erdo?an, F. (2020). The Relationship between Prospective Middle School Mathematics Teachers’ Critical Thinking Skills and Reflective Thinking Skills. Participatory Educational Research, 7(1), 220–241.
Filzah Zahilah, M. Z., Su, L. W., & Mohd Ridzwan, Y. (2019). A Review of Common Features Incomputational Thinking Frameworks in K-12 education. IOP Conference Series: Materials Science and Engineering, 551(1). 899X/551/1/012063
Fink, A. (2019). Conducting Research Literature Reviews: From the Internet to Paper. 5TH Edition. Los Angeles: Sage publications
Humble N and Mozelius P (2023) Grades 7–12 Teachers’ Perception Of Computational Thinking For Mathematics And Technology. Front. Educ Journal. 8:956618. doi: 10.3389/feduc.2023.95661
Kjällander, S., Mannila, L., Åkerfeldt, A., & Heintz, F. (2021). Elementary Students’ First Approach to Computational Thinking and Programming. Education Sciences, 11(2), 80.
Knie, L., Standl, B., & Schwarzer, S. (2022). First Experiences of Integrating Computational Thinking into a Blended Learning in?service Training Program for STEM teachers. Computer Applications in Engineering Education, 30(5), 1423–1439.
Lee, I., & Malyn-Smith, J. (2019). Computational Thinking Integration Patterns Along the Framework Defining Computational Thinking from a Disciplinary Perspective. Journal of Science Education and Technology, 29(1), 9–18.
Li, Y., Xu, S., & Liu, J. (2021). Development and Validation of Computational Thinking Assessment of Chinese Elementary School Students. Journal of Pacific Rim Psychology, 15.
Mamolo, A., Rodney, S., & Tepylo, D. (2022). Coding and Climate Change: Investigating Prospective Teachers’ Pathways of Attention. The Journal of Mathematical Behavior, 68, 101014.
Maraza-Quispe, B., Sotelo-Jump, A. M., Alejandro-Oviedo, O. M., Quispe-Flores, L. M., Cari Mogrovejo, L. H., Fernandez-Gambarini, W. C., & Cuadros-Paz L. E. (2021). Towards the Development of Computational Thinking and Mathematical Logic through Scratch. International Journal of Advanced Computer Science and Applications, 12, 2.
Mohamed Shaffril, H. A., Samsuddin, S. F., & Abu Samah, A. (2020). The ABC of Systematic Literature Review: The Basic Methodological Guidance for Beginners. Quality & Quantity, 55(4), 1319–1346.
Molina-Ayuso, L., Adamuz-Povedano, N., Bracho-López, R., & Torralbo-Rodríguez, M. (2022). Introduction to Computational Thinking with Scratch for Teacher Training for Spanish Primary School Teachers in Mathematics. Education Sciences, 12(12), 899.
Nor, W., Wan, A., Ahmad, W., & Wan, J. (2020). A Systematic Review of Learning Theory on Computational Thinking. Journal of Human Development and Communication, Volume 9 2020 11–22.
Olsson, J., & Granberg, C. (2022). Teacher-student Interaction Supporting Students’ Creative Mathematical Reasoning during Problem Solving using Scratch. Mathematical Thinking and Learning, 1–28.
Osman, Z., & Yusoff, N. (2020). Pola dan Potensi Penerbitan Berbahasa Melayu dalam indeks Scopus. PENDETA: Journal of Malay Language, Education and Literature, 11(2), 85-96.
Otterborn, A., Schönborn, K. J., & Hultén, M. (2019). Investigating Preschool Educators’ Implementation of Computer Programming in Their Teaching Practice. Early Childhood Education Journal, 48(3), 253–262.
Page, M. J., McKenzie, J.E., Bossuyt, P.M., Boutron, I., Hoffmann, T.C., Mulrow, C.D., Shamseer, L., Tetzlaff, J. M., Akl, E. A., Brennan, S. E., Chou, R., Glanville, J., McDonald, S., Moher, D. (2021). The PRISMA 2020 Statement: An Updated Guideline for Reporting Systematic Reviews. The BMJ, 372.
Petticrew, M., & Roberts, H. (2006). Systematic reviews in the social sciences: A practical guide. Blackwell Publishing.
Piedade, J., Dorotea, N., Pedro, A., & Matos, J. F. (2020). On Teaching Programming Fundamentals and Computational Thinking with Educational Robotics: A Didactic Experience with Pre-Service Teachers. Education Sciences, 10(9), 214.
Ramaila, Sam & Shilenge, Hlulani. (2023). Integration of Computational Thinking Activities in Grade 10 Mathematics Learning. International Journal of Research in Business and Social Science (2147-4478). 12. 458-471. 10.20525/ijrbs.v12i2.2372.
Reichert, J. T., Couto Barone, D. A., & Kist, M. (2020). Computational thinking in K-12: An Analysis with Mathematics Teachers. Eurasia Journal of Mathematics, Science and Technology Education, 16(6), 1-14.
Rogers, S. (2020). A Literature Review for the Implementation of Computational Thinking for Ontario K-12 classrooms. Major Papers, 150.
Seckel, M. J., Vásquez, C., Samuel, M., & Breda, A. (2021). Errors of Programming and Ownership of the Robot Concept Made by Trainee Kindergarten Teachers during an Induction Training. Education and Information Technologies, 27(3), 2955–2975.
Sezer, H. B. & Namukasa, I. K. (2021). Real-world Problems through Computational Thinking Tools and Concepts: The case of Coronavirus Disease (COVID-19). Journal of Research in Innovative Teaching & Learning, 14(1), 46-64. 2020-0085
Subramaniam, S., Maat, S. M., & Mahmud, M. S. (2022). Computational Thinking in Mathematics Education: A systematic Review. Cypriot Journal of Educational Sciences, 17(6), 2029–2044.
Tang, X., Yin, Y., Lin, Q., Hadad, R., & Zhai, X. (2020). Assessing Computational Thinking?: A Systematic Review of Empirical Studies Computers & Education Assessing Computational Thinking. Computers & Education, 148, 103798.
Tikva, C., & Tambouris, E. (2021). Mapping Computational Thinking Through Programming in K-12 Education: A Conceptual Model based on A Systematic Literature Review. Computers and Education, 162, 104083.
Umutlu, D. (2022). TPACK Leveraged: A Redesigned Online Educational Technology Course for STEM Preservice Teachers. Australasian Journal of Educational Technology, 99–116.
Wan, Y. C. & Mohd Effendi @ Ewan Mohd Matore. (2023). Pemikiran Komputasional Murid dalam Pendidikan Matematik Berdasarkan Tinjauan Literatur Bersistematik. Malaysian Journal of Social Sciences and Humanities (MJSSH), 8(1), e002045.
Wing, J. M. (2006). Computational Thinking. Communications of the ACM, 49(3), 33–35.
Zampieri, M. T., & Javaroni, S. L. (2020). A Dialogue Between Computational Thinking and Interdisciplinarity using Scratch Software. Unipluriversidad, 20(1), e2020105.
Zieffler, A., Justice, N., delMas, R., & Huberty, M. D. (2021). The Use of Algorithmic Models to Develop Secondary Teachers’ Understanding of the Statistical Modeling Process. Journal of Statistics and Data Science Education, 29(1), 131–147.

(Mohmad & Maat, 2023)
Mohmad, A. F., & Maat, S. M. (2023). Computational Thinking Activities Among Mathematics Teachers: A Systematic Literature Review. International Journal of Academic Research in Progressive Education and Development, 12(3).